2019 Audi TT and 2018 Audi Q7 Specifications

Model Year 2019 2018  
Model Audi TT Audi Q7  
Engine  
Transmission  
Drivetrain  
Body 2dr Hatch 4dr SUV  
      Difference
Wheelbase 98.6 in 117.9 in -19.3 in
Length 165.0 in 199.6 in -34.6 in
Width 72.1 in 77.5 in -5.4 in
Height 53.3 in 68.5 in -15.2 in
Curb Weight 3208 lb. 4696 lb. -1488 lb.
Fuel Capacity 14.5 gal. 22.5 gal. -8 gal.
Headroom, Row 1 37.1 in 38.4 in -1.3 in
Shoulder Room, Row 1 53.6 in 59.5 in -5.9 in
Legroom, Row 1 41.1 in 41.7 in -0.6 in
Headroom, Row 2 33.8 in 38.8 in -5 in
Shoulder Room, Row 2 47.9 in 58.5 in -10.6 in
Legroom, Row 2 28.9 in 38.8 in -9.9 in
Headroom, Row 3 0.0 in 35.9 in -35.9 in
Shoulder Room, Row 3 0.0 in 49.4 in -49.4 in
Legroom, Row 3 0.0 in 29.2 in -29.2 in
Total Legroom 70 in (over 2 rows) 109.7 in (over 3 rows) -39.7 in
Cargo Volume, Minimum 12.0 ft3 14.8 ft3 -2.8 ft3
Cargo Volume, Behind R2 12.0 37.5 ft3 -25.5
Cargo Volume, Maximum 25.1 ft3 71.6 ft3 -46.5 ft3

T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2019 Audi TT

2019 Audi TT Seat Room and Comfort: Cons
YearComment
I really liked the seats in the Audi TT I reviewed a couple of years ago. Somehow I liked those in the TT RS less, even though they appear to be the same seats, just with additional adjustments. This time around the bolsters didn't provide much lateral support to my lower torso, yet felt too close together higher up even when adjusted all of the way out. I don't think I've grown significantly wider. Adding adjustable bolsters to the seats might have made them fit me worse than the fixed bolsters of the earlier seat. Your experience might vary. The tested Porsche 718 Cayman S was fitted with the base seats. As such they had few adjustments and provided only a modest amount of lateral support, but were reasonably comfortable. Three optional seats have larger side bolsters, more adjustments, or both. The BMW M2's front seats, with adjustable bolsters, deliver very good if not outstanding support and comfort. And back seats? Adults of average height can squeeze into the BMW's in a pinch. Folks under five-foot-six might do the same in the Audi's if those up front don't have their seats all the way back. T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2018 Audi Q7

2018 Audi Q7 Seat Room and Comfort: Cons
YearComment
Now that the Audi Q7's price and styling have been given their due, my other "why nots" are much less clear cut. You sit SUV-high in the new Audi Q7, even higher (if memory serves) than in the Volvo, and certainly higher than in the relatively car-like Acura. While the commanding view over traffic will appeal to many drivers, they're less likely to enjoy the Q7's high floor. The step up won't be an easy one for shorter or older drivers. They'll want running boards. For such a beamy vehicle, with about two inches more shoulder room than in the far-from-narrow Volvo XC90, the Audi Q7 has unexpectedly little stretch out room in the front seats. The culprit: an unusually high and wide center console. The XC90, with a much narrower and lower console, feels roomier--but not as sporty. see full Audi Q7 review
